Book excerpt: Excerpt from Buddhist China It is too soon yet to say whether the forces set in motion by the Revolution - or rather the forces of which the political revolution was one of the manifestations - will bring about the total collapse of Buddhism in China. Judging from the present activity of the Buddhists themselves, it seems more likely that what we are about to witness is not a collapse, but at least a partial revival of Buddhism. Those Western observers who fancy that the Buddhist religion in China is inextricably associated with old-fashioned and dis credited political and social conventions in general, and with the corruptions of the Manchu dynasty in particular, have a very imperfect knowledge of Chinese history and of the past relations of Buddhism with the Chinese body-politic.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Enlightenment in Dispute is the first comprehensive study of the revival of Chan Buddhism in seventeenth-century China. Focusing on the evolution of a series of controversies about Chan enlightenment, Jiang Wu describes the process by which Chan reemerged as the most prominent Buddhist establishment of the time. He investigates the development of Chan Buddhism in the seventeenth century, focusing on controversies involving issues such as correct practice and lines of lineage. In this way, he shows how the Chan revival reshaped Chinese Buddhism in late imperial China. Situating these controversies alongside major events of the fateful Ming-Qing transition, Wu shows how the rise and fall of Chan Buddhism was conditioned by social changes in the seventeenth century.

Book excerpt: Excerpt from Fusang or the Discovery of America by Chinese Buddhist Priests in the Fifth Century Possibility of passing by sea from the Chinese to the American coast, I have thought it appropriate to place next in the series a letter from Colonel Barclay Kennon, who, as a prominent officer in the United States Coast Survey, passed several years in the North Pacific, during which time he surveyed and mapped, in company with two colleagues, the entire coast, both on the Asiatic and American sides. Colonel Kennon is of opinion that the voyage supposed to have been taken by the Buddhist monks is easily practicable, and might be effected even'in an open boat - the vessel in which he himself passed both summer and winter, and in which he sailed more than miles, having been simply a small pilot-boat. Book excerpt: Excerpt from A Catalogue of the Chinese Translation of the Buddhist Tripitaka: The Sacred Canon of the Buddhists in China and Japan This is a complete Catalogue of the Chinese Translation of the Buddhist Tripitaka, the Sacred Canon of the Buddhists in China and Japan. It contains not only the titles of 1662 different works (of which 342, however, are miscellaneous works), but also the names of the authors and translators, together with their dates. The arrangement and classification of these works are the same as in the original Chinese Catalogue, i. E. N o. 1662. Notes taken from various sources are added under each title with their full references. A list of the principal authorities consulted by me will be found on p. Xxxii. Though I gladly and gratefully acknowledge the assistance received from my predecessors, there still remain such difficulties as were pointed out by the Rev. J. Summers in his Descriptive Catalogue of the Chinese, Japanese, and Manchu books in the Library of the India Office, 1872 (p. Iv), when he says 'the title of a [chinese] hook is often untranslatable; the author's name is frequently out of sight, and has to be sought for in some obscure corner or work; the date of the publication is alike often doubtful, and in the case of Buddhist Literature the identification of the Chinese title with the Sanskrit original is sufficiently troublesom This quotation will to a certain extent explain the imperfection of my own work, for which I have to crave the indulgence of those who may use it. My principal object in making this compilation has been to show the original, though it may be not quite scientific, arrangement Of this great Collection of our Sacred Canon, made in China under the Min dynasty, A. D. 1368 - 1644. A copy of the Japanese edition of this Chinese Collection, published in Japan in A. D. 1678 - 1681, is now in the Library of the India Office in London. 'it is this copy of the Sacred Books, ' says the Rev. S. Beal, that (in 1874) I requested His Excellency Iwakura Tomomi to procure for the India Ofiice Library. In 1875 the entire Tripitaka was received at the India Office, in fulfilment of the promise made by the Japanese Immediately after this, Mr. Beal prepared a Catalogue of the books for practical purposes which was completed in June 1876, within the time of six months 3. It is used to denote the Buddhism of Nepal, Thibet, China, Japan, and Mongolia, as distinguished from the Buddhism of Ceylon, Burmah, and Siam. The radical difference between the two schools is this, that Northern Buddhism is the system developed after contact with Northern tribes settled on the Indus, while the Southern school, on the contrary, represents the pri mitive form of the Buddhist faith as it came (presumably) from the hands of its founder and his immediate successors. We might, without being far wrong, denote the developed school as the Buddhism of the valley of the Indus, whilst the earlier school is the Buddhism of the valley of the Ganges. In China there is a curious mixture of the teaching of both schools. The books of the contemplative sect in Southern China are translations or accommodations from the teaching of men belonging to the South of India, whilst in the North we find the books principally followed are those brought by priests from the countries bordering on the Indus, and therefore representing the developed school of the later complex system.
